What are threats of fundamental principles of ethical behaviour?

Self interest threats are one threat to the fundamental principles of ethical behavior. Other threats are advocacy threats, familiarity threats, and self review threats.

What is surgical conscience?

Surgical conscience refers to the ethical responsibility that healthcare providers have to ensure patient safety and the quality of care during surgical procedures. It involves a heightened awareness of one's actions and decisions in the operating room to minimize risks and follow best practices. It is essential for maintaining trust with patients and upholding professional standards in healthcare.

Is compliant behaviour the same as Ethical behaviour?

Compliancy does not automatically equate to ethical behaviour. While behaving in a legally compliant manner is certainly a step towards being ethical, it is still possible to be unethical whilst being totally compliant with legislation.
